DOCX

DOCX is a modern XML-based file format developed by Microsoft for Word documents, replacing the older .doc binary format. It uses a compressed ZIP archive containing multiple XML files that define document structure, text content, formatting, images, and metadata. This open XML standard allows for better compatibility, smaller file sizes, and enhanced document recovery compared to legacy formats.

GIF

GIF (Graphics Interchange Format) is a bitmap image format supporting up to 256 colors, enabling lossless compression and animation capabilities. Developed by CompuServe in 1987, GIFs use LZW compression algorithm and support transparency. They are widely used for simple animated graphics, logos, and short looping visual content on web platforms and social media.

Frequently Asked Questions

DOCX is a complex XML-based document format supporting rich text and complex layouts, while GIF is a raster image format limited to 256 colors and designed for simple graphics. The conversion process involves rendering document content as a pixel-based image, which fundamentally changes the file's structure, encoding, and data representation.

Users convert DOCX to GIF to extract visual elements, create web graphics, generate thumbnails, or share document content in a universally compatible image format. This conversion is particularly useful when preserving exact document formatting is less important than creating a simple, shareable graphic.

Common conversion scenarios include creating graphics for web presentations, extracting diagrams from reports, generating preview images for documents, and converting simple charts or illustrations into web-friendly graphics that can be easily embedded in websites or emails.

The conversion from DOCX to GIF typically results in significant quality reduction. Text becomes rasterized, losing its crisp vector qualities. Color depth is reduced from millions of colors to just 256, and complex formatting or layered elements are flattened into a single image layer.

GIF files are generally smaller than DOCX files, with size reductions typically ranging from 50-90% depending on the original document's complexity. Simple documents with minimal graphics will experience more dramatic size reductions compared to content-rich files.

Major limitations include loss of text editability, significant color depth reduction, potential loss of complex formatting, and inability to preserve original document structure. Animations and advanced graphic elements may not translate perfectly during conversion.

Avoid converting DOCX to GIF when preserving text quality is crucial, when working with complex multi-page documents, or when high-color fidelity is required. Professional documents, technical reports, or files with intricate layouts are poor candidates for this conversion.

For better results, consider converting to PNG for higher color depth, using PDF for preserving layout, or utilizing screenshot tools for capturing document visuals with greater fidelity. Vector formats like SVG might also provide superior graphic representation.
